Is it possible to take one of the older red/blue or red/green type encoded movies such as you might have on VHS or as a novelty and turn it into (black and white if necessary, or whatever) a more modern format whether outputting to shutter glasses or polarized glasses, in a format modern TV's could recognize?

The red/blue gives me such a horrible headache I cant even THINK about time i've spent trying to watch things that way without feeling nauseous... >_< But I really liked the 3d effect. And some older obscure movies that were done in a 3d version (like Starchaser Legend of Orin, one of if not the first computer animated movie I know of in the early 80's or so) are unlikely to ever see any Bluray or even DVD 3d rerelease... I found that the sView media player can do a pretty good sudo de-anaglyph on the fly,

just set the input to anaglyph and the output to shutter, it's very watchable,

it even makes the lenses of your LCD specs look like they've changed colour!
